What to look for in AC & Furnace Replacement in Utica
A whole-system changeout is the moment to right-size with a Manual J load calc and match the coil, condenser, and air handler so the rated efficiency is real. We weight installers who publish matched-system practice, manufacturer authorization, and Manual J sizing for the full job.
- Whole-system / matched install. Provider names AC-plus-furnace or air-handler system replacement with the AHRI-matched combination — not two separate, unmatched halves.
- Manufacturer authorization + labor warranty. Factory-authorized status and a multi-year labor warranty preserve coverage across the whole new system.
- Manual J sizing. An ACCA Manual J load calculation right-sizes the system instead of copying the old (often oversized) equipment.
Verify before you book
- Whether a Manual J load calculation was actually performed — ask to see the load-calc result.
- That the coil, condenser, and air handler form an AHRI-certified combination — request the AHRI Reference Number.
- License status with your state board — verify TDLR (TX), ROC (AZ), DBPR (FL), or your local equivalent before paying.

- Should I replace the AC and furnace at the same time?
- If both are near end of life, replacing together gives you one matched, right-sized system, one labor mobilization, and aligned warranties — often cheaper than two separate jobs. If only one has failed and the other is newer, a good installer confirms the AHRI match instead of upselling the pair.
- Does replacing both as a system improve efficiency?
- Yes, when it's done as a matched set. The rated SEER2 only holds for an AHRI-certified combination of condenser, coil, and air handler, and a whole-system changeout is the moment to right-size with an ACCA Manual J load calculation rather than copying the old equipment.
- When should Utica homeowners consider replacing both the AC and furnace together?
- Replace both systems together when the furnace is near end-of-life or when mismatched ages reduce efficiency. Coordinating replacement ensures matched airflow, correct refrigerant charge, and simplified warranty coverage. Ask contractors whether combining projects reduces total labor and improves system balance for Utica’s hot, humid summers.
- How do I find a high-efficiency AC replacement specialist in Utica?
- Look for providers who document load calculations and list high-efficiency equipment options. Prioritize contractors who show manual J or equivalent sizing reports, reference high-SEER models, and describe matched system components. Reviews or job photos that show careful refrigerant handling and correct duct matching are helpful signs of high-efficiency experience.
- What indicates a condenser replacement is sufficient instead of a full AC system swap in Utica?
- A condenser-only replacement may be appropriate when the indoor coil, ductwork, and thermostat are in good condition. Confirm a technician inspects the evaporator coil, measures static pressure, and checks refrigerant lines. If those components are aged or mismatched, a full system replacement is typically recommended to avoid efficiency losses and warranty complications.
